Slow Cooked Pork (Michael Chiarello)
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 10 Minutes
Cook Time: 480 Minutes
Ready In: 490 Minutes
Servings: 12
Ingredients:
1 cup roasted garlic rub, recipe follows
1 (6-pound) boneless pork shoulder or butt roast (not tied)
2 cups roasted minced garlic
5 tablespoons salt
1/4 cup coriander seeds, ground and toasted
2 tablespoons mustard powder
4 tablespoons dried chipotle pepper, ground
2 tablespoons dried thyme
5 tablespoons dried rosemary, finely chopped
5 tablespoons lemon zest
2 1/2 teaspoons black pepper
Directions:
1. Preheat oven to 275 degrees F. If necessary, trim fat from top of pork, leaving a 1/8-inch thick layer of fat. Spread Roasted Garlic Rub all over pork and inside any cavities, concentrating on boned side.Put pork, fat side up, in a roasting pan and roast in middle of oven 6 to 8 hours. Transfer roast to cutting board and let stand 15 minutes. Pull shreds apart with tongs into chunks. Serve.
2. Roasted Garlic Rub:
3. Combine all ingredients in a food processor. Can also be mixed by hand in a bowl, but make sure to combine well.
